Specifications
Manufacturer Microsemi Roving Networks / Microchip Technology
Package / Case 16-TSSOP (0.173", 4.40mm Width) 16-VFQFN Exposed Pad
Description IC CLOCK GENERATOR 2-OUT 16TSSOP IC CLK SYNTHESIZER 100MHZ 16QFN
In Stock 1 791 3 973
Mounting Type Surface Mount Surface Mount
Part Status Obsolete Active
Series - -
Package Tape & Reel (TR) Tube
PLL Yes Yes with Bypass
Main Purpose Ethernet Ethernet, Fibre Channel, PCI Express (PCIe), SONET/SDH
Input Crystal Clock, Crystal
Output LVCMOS, LVPECL HCSL, LVCMOS, LVDS, LVPECL
Number of Circuits 1 1
Ratio - Input:Output 1:2 1:8
Differential - Input:Output No/Yes No/Yes
Frequency - Max 156.25MHz 156.25MHz
Voltage - Supply 3V ~ 3.6V 2.375V ~ 3.465V
Operating Temperature 0°C ~ 70°C -40°C ~ 85°C (TA)
Supplier Device Package 16-TSSOP 16-QFN (3x3.5)
